Besides just be interesting, interviews with the older, longstanding fruit
enthusiasts of NAFEX would a useful "big picture" guide for the rest of us.
Since many fruit-growing projects take decades to complete, it would be
wonderful if their viewpoints now might help prevent the rest of us from
saying some day long hence "I wish I had done it very differently".
Interviews might be a good venue instead of self-written articles, as
fruit-growers tend to be modest, quiet types who don't typically write about
themselves.
